Git 快速教程

版本号

v0.1

须知

在版本号(见上一节)达到 v1.0 之前,此教程并未达到可以阅读后就能通过 git 协作的实用要求。如果你看到的是 v0.x 的
待完善版本,请时常来查看这篇文章是否更新,同时欢迎催更。

克隆仓库

要把一个项目可供到本地,执行如下命令

1
$ git clone [.git addr]

新建分支

一般的开发都不建议直接对主分支(master branch)进行修改。而是推荐先建立新分支,在新分支修改到一定程度后,再请求合并(pull request)。在经过一定测试,审核通过后即可合并到主分支。

  • 列出项目的全部分支,同时标注出当前处于哪一分支:

    1
    $ git branch
  • 切换到某一分支

    1
    $ git checkout [branch name]
  • 创建一个新分支,并切换到那一分支

    1
    $ git checkout -b [new branch name]

添加修改

对项目进行修改后,需要选择想要提交的文件。

1
$ git add [file]

对于 [file]:

  • 可以是特定文件。比如 README.md
  • 可以是目录,或带有通配符。比如 res/*.java
  • 可以是整个项目的根目录,即提交对项目的所有修改的部分(偷懒专用)。命令为 git add .

注意此时只是确定要提交的内容,实际上尚未提交。

提交修改

确定好修改的部分后,执行下面的命令提交:

1
$ git commit -m [comments]

[comments] 即对本次提交的注释,请尽可能写得简洁清晰,方便后续维护。

请求合并

在网页端操作,日后再说(今晚懒得写了)

未完待续